Output 3b65bfde1eefb2c19bc5ab22b30ad79bb755076e4156ddcca717d762490d2eec:0

value
1018875
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8fbc151368ac0f1ae1c8448a1fc84a78eb59347 OP_EQUAL
address
3QPX6NXCshp5ZVL94gPuJLdvtt7E7Nuczw
transaction
3b65bfde1eefb2c19bc5ab22b30ad79bb755076e4156ddcca717d762490d2eec
confirmations
231723
spent
true